본문 바로가기

JUnit (Test)

Exception 테스트하기

지금까지 TDD_byExample 책을 읽으면서 값에 대한 비교 테스트만 접해봤지 
예외상황이 잘 나오나 테스트를 해본적은 없었다.
예외를 메세지와 함께 테스트 하는 방법을 기록한다.
Exception exception = Assertions.assertThrows(발생할 예외.class, () -> {
    예외가 발생할 상황(메소드)
});
Assertions.assertEquals(예외가 발생하면 출력되도록 예상하는 메서드, exception.getMessage());

'JUnit (Test)' 카테고리의 다른 글

@TestMethodOrder  (0) 2021.01.31
JUnit 의 @TestInstance  (0) 2021.01.31
JUnit 5 새로 배운 것  (0) 2021.01.30
JUnit5 이 무엇입니까?  (0) 2021.01.29
private 메소드 테스트  (0) 2020.12.06